As AUE continues to gain recognition for our involvement in many important issues relating to visual artists living in England, we receive many good wishes, including offers of help and expertise. One such person was Ogulcan Ekiz, a law student specialising in the field of copyright law, in the USA, the UK and the EU. He has kindly produced a bespoke guide which should help us all to familiarise ourselves with this complicated field of law. We owe it to ourselves to understand what happens to our work once it has been produced. You have rights – this guide will help you to understand them.
